Most appointments take between 30 minutes and an hour, and any downtime is generally limited to mild swelling or bruising that resolves within a few days.
Because a non invasive facelift uses temporary treatments rather than permanent surgical changes, results are not indefinite. Filler typically lasts nine months to over a year, neurotoxin results usually last three to four months, and skin tightening effects build gradually with periodic maintenance recommended. Many patients choose to schedule touch-up visits on a regular basis to maintain their results long term.
This approach tends to work best for patients with mild to moderate signs of aging who want meaningful improvement without surgical risk or extended downtime. For patients with significant skin laxity, particularly around the neck, a surgical facelift may ultimately provide more dramatic and longer lasting results. Your provider can help you understand honestly which category you fall into during your consultation, rather than promising results that are not realistic for your specific anatomy.
Many of our La Mesa patients ask whether it makes sense to add skin resurfacing to their non invasive facelift plan. In many cases, yes. Resurfacing improves surface texture and tone, which complements the structural lifting and volumizing work done with filler and neurotoxin. Is a non invasive facelift permanent? No, results are temporary and typically require maintenance visits over time to sustain the effect.
How long does recovery take? Most patients experience little to no true downtime, with mild swelling or bruising resolving within a few days depending on which treatments were included.
